CHRIS OLEDUDE honors legacy, reflection, and women’s strength on new single “IF A WOMAN HAD MADE THE WORLD”


Chris Oledude's new single, "IF A WOMAN HAD MADE THE WORLD," is a thoughtful and emotionally grounded release. The song is both a tribute to women and a look back at how they affect families, communities, and the world as a whole. The release was made with singer Kiena Williams and has a tone of gratitude and respect. It makes you think about how kindness, strength, and resilience affect your daily life.

Chris Owens is a New York-based songwriter who goes by the name CHRIS OLEDUDE. This release feels very personal. Owens's family was Puerto Rican and Jewish, and he had both Black and white roots. He was always around music and art. He spent his early years singing along with his two brothers in a house full of classical music, folk stories, pop songs, funk rhythms, and protest songs. This wide range of musical experiences led to a lifelong dedication to writing songs and being honest.

"IF A WOMAN HAD MADE THE WORLD" was heavily influenced by family. Owens wrote the song in honor of his mother, Ethel Werfel Owens, who taught him music and was a creative guide. The song is about how women can care for others and how they leave a lasting impression on people. She is still a big part of it. The bond with family runs even deeper. At first, his brothers Geoffrey and Millard helped him write the song's melody, lyrics, and structure.

Kiena Williams is the main singer for the project. Her voice lends the song's message more depth and warmth. Her performance adds another emotional level that backs up the main idea of honoring women's voices and experiences. Chris Oladude and Williams work together to make a collaboration that feels real and important. This makes the song's message about recognition, empathy, and appreciation stronger.
